Hi
do not use EM-CASCA as DEFAULTS, but change it into PRECISION,
for example. The error will disappear.
You cannot transport hadrons with EM-CASCA.

> In my problem the produced gas bremsstrahlung strikes an inclined
> silicon target and a beam stop and I am going to score dose equivalent
> from photons and neutrons behind lead shield.
> In spite of activate PHOTONUC card, the results (dose and fluence) for
> neutrons are zero and when I set the number of histories more than 5000
> to increase the probability of neutron generation and decrease
> statistical errors, the run crashed after one cycle with the message of
> floating point exception.
> My input is Attached. Could you help me where the problem is?
